Resolution to Exclude the Public:

:

THAT the Audit and Risk Management Subcommittee:

1. Pursuant to the provisions of the Local Government Official Information and Meetings Act 1987, exclude the public from the following part of the proceedings of this meeting namely:

Report 4 – Risk Management Update

Grounds: Section 48(1) (a) Local Government Official Information and Meetings Act – that public conduct of this item would be likely to result in the disclosure of information for which good reason for withholding would exist under Section 7

Reason: Section 7(2) (b) Protect information where the making available of the information would be likely to unreasonably prejudice the commercial position of Council.

Report 5 - Internal Audit Update

Grounds: Section 48(1) (a) Local Government Official Information and Meetings Act – that public conduct of this item would be likely to result in the disclosure of information for which good reason for withholding would exist under Section 7

Reason: Section 7(2) (b) protect information where the making available of the information would be likely to unreasonably prejudice the commercial position of Council

Report 6 – Summary of Incidents

Grounds: Section 48(1) (a) Local Government Official Information and Meetings Act – that public conduct of this item would be likely to result in the disclosure of information for which good reason for withholding would exist under Section 7

Reason: Section 7(2) (b) Protect information where the making available of the information would be likely to unreasonably prejudice the commercial position of Council.

Report 7 - Council Debtors’ Report

Grounds: Section 48(1) (a) Local Government Official Information and Meetings Act – that public conduct of this item would be likely to result in the disclosure of information for which good reason for withholding would exist under Section 7

Reason: Section 7(2) (a) protect the privacy of natural persons, including that of deceased natural persons.

Section 7(2) (i) to enable the Council to carry out negotiations without prejudice or disadvantage.

2. Permit Audit New Zealand to remain at this meeting after the public has been excluded, because of their specialist knowledge of the matters under discussion.
